Tampa Bay Buccaneers team news
The Buccaneers' struggles go well beyond execution errors, there's a deeper malaise gripping Todd Bowles' team. Over their three-game skid, they've been outscored 103-62, and Baker Mayfield's shoulder injury only adds to the uncertainty. His status remains questionable after taking a beating against the Rams, and if Teddy Bridgewater has to step in, the offense will look completely different. Bowles has openly stressed the urgency of finding answers, insisting that both units must rediscover their identity if the Bucs hope to turn things around quickly.
Tampa Bay is coming off a brutal prime-time beatdown, falling 34-7 to the Los Angeles Rams in Inglewood. Mayfield was sidelined in the second half, and the offense managed a season-low 193 yards. The rushing attack, split between Sean Tucker and Rachaad White, remained productive, but the passing game struggled under pressure. Both quarterbacks took four sacks, and the secondary surrendered three touchdown passes to MVP candidate Matthew Stafford. On defense, the Bucs failed to create a turnover for only the second time in nine games.

Arizona Cardinals team news
The Cardinals, meanwhile, were part of a nail-biter in Glendale last Sunday against the Jacksonville Jaguars, losing 27-24 in overtime on a late Cam Little field goal. The lead swapped four times from the second quarter onward, and Jacoby Brissett threw for 317 yards and a touchdown without turning it over, despite being sacked six times.
Brissett will make his seventh consecutive start with Kyler Murray sidelined due to a foot injury. Injuries have also hit Arizona’s backfield hard this season; Michael Carter, recently elevated from the practice squad, led the rush against Jacksonville with just 28 yards on 10 carries. The Cardinals’ defense picked off Trevor Lawrence three times but allowed 134 yards on the ground at 4.8 yards per carry.

Buccaneers vs Cardinals Fantasy Football
Jacoby Brissett put together a solid showing despite the Cardinals falling 27-24 to the Jaguars, completing 33-of-49 passes for 317 yards and a touchdown while adding 20 yards on three rushes. Fantasy managers might have wished for another score to complement all that yardage, but given the relentless pressure from Jacksonville’s defensive line, it was an impressive outing. Since taking over as Arizona's starter, Brissett has proven to be a savvy fantasy pickup.
Michael Wilson has thrived in DeAndre Harrison's absence, posting back-to-back big games. Even once Harrison returns, Wilson can still be considered a solid WR3 or flex option in fantasy lineups.
On the quarterback front for the Buccaneers, Teddy Bridgewater is preparing to step in as Baker Mayfield battles a shoulder injury. While Mayfield will likely do everything possible to stay on the field, it’s becoming increasingly probable he’ll miss at least one game, making this a storyline to watch closely throughout the week.
Finally, Bucky Irving is set to make his Week 13 return. Expect him to be gradually reintroduced into the offense, similar to how Chris Godwin was eased back last week. Fantasy managers should approach Irving as a boom-or-bust RB2 or flex option until he fully regains his rhythm.
Buccaneers vs Cardinals Game Predictions
The Tampa Bay Buccaneers took a serious hit last week, but they're still very much in the playoff mix, as long as Baker Mayfield can absorb the punishment and stay upright. The Arizona Cardinals aren't exactly on that same level, making this matchup favorable for Tampa Bay on paper.
The timing couldn't be better for Bucky Irving, who is set to return as the lead back in the Buccaneers' three-man rotation just in time for Week 13 against Arizona. While the Cardinals' secondary has exceeded expectations this season, their run defense has been a sieve recently, giving up 132 yards per game on the ground and 4.7 yards per carry over the last five weeks.
That said, the potential absence of Mayfield injects a serious level of uncertainty, turning what should be a Tampa favorite into a coin-flip, the Cardinals could absolutely pull off the upset if the Bucs’ offense struggles.
